Paint: A Splash of Color

One of the most cost-effective and transformative ways to revamp your kitchen is with a fresh coat of paint. Opt for a color that complements your existing furnishings and reflects the ambiance you want to create. Whether you go for a bold hue to make a statement or choose a soft, neutral palette for a subtle refresh, repainting your kitchen walls can completely change the look and feel of the space.

Hardware Upgrades: The Small Details

Don't underestimate the power of new hardware. Swapping out old knobs, handles, and faucets can instantly modernize your kitchen. These small changes are not only effortless but also inexpensive, and they can make a surprisingly significant difference in the overall aesthetic. Choose hardware with finishes that match your kitchen's style, whether it's sleek stainless steel for a contemporary look or warm bronze for a classic touch.

Lighting: Set the Right Mood

Good lighting is crucial in any kitchen, not just for functionality but also for atmosphere. Consider replacing outdated fixtures with modern pendants or under-cabinet lighting to brighten up the space and introduce a cozy ambience. LED strip lights can be easily installed along the bottom of cabinets for a quick and non-intrusive update that still packs a visual punch.

Organizational Tools: Clutter-Free Counters

A cluttered countertop can make even the most well-designed kitchen feel untidy. Introduce organizational tools like hanging pot racks, magnetic strips for knives, or pull-out storage solutions to keep your workspaces clear and functional. By optimizing storage, you also create the illusion of a bigger, neater kitchen.

Backsplash: A Decorative Focal Point

A new backsplash can serve as a decorative centerpiece for your kitchen revamp. With a variety of materials and designs available, from classic subway tiles to modern geometric patterns, you can choose a backsplash that reflects your personal style and adds character to the room. Self-adhesive backsplash tiles are a particularly easy option for an effortless update.

Countertops: A New Surface

If your budget allows, consider replacing your countertops for an instant refresh. Modern laminate and solid surface materials offer an array of options that mimic the look of more expensive stone at a fraction of the cost and labor. By choosing a new countertop, you can make a significant impact on your kitchen's feel with a single change.

Accessories: The Finishing Touches

Finally, the right accessories can tie your kitchen's new look together. A stylish dish rack, a set of chic canisters, or some fresh potted herbs can add both function and beauty to your space. These details, though small, play a significant role in personalizing your kitchen and infusing it with your unique style.
